Obituary for Norman Joseph Schneider

Norman Joseph  Schneider
Norman J. Schneider, age 88, of Oshkosh, died Thursday morning, April 19, 2018, at Bethel Home. Born on October 27, 1929, in Oshkosh, the son of Anton and Agnes (Klein) Schneider, Norman married Lorraine Horejs on November 15, 1947.
Employed by Peoples Brewery for 29 years, Norman was the last employee to leave when it closed in 1972. He later worked for Universal Motors/Medalist in Oshkosh prior to his retirement. He was a “jack” of all trades and a “master” of none. Norman enjoyed gardening and puttering in his garage, making wood furniture and craft items. He was quite the creative man, making many crafty things with metal and scraps. Family get-togethers were special times for Norman, especially the food! Along with his creative skills and talents, Norman passed on the traditions of hunting and fishing to his sons and grandchildren.
Survivors include his wife of 70 years, Lorraine Schneider; his children, Don (Lisa) Schneider, Steve (Sherrie) Schneider, and Sandy (Wally) Cartwright; a daughter-in-law, Linda Schneider; 9 grandchildren, 4 step-grandchildren, 12 great-grandchildren, and 11 Step-grandchildren. Norman is preceded in death by his parents; a son, Jim Schneider; a daughter, Karen Schneider; three brothers, Victor, Harry, and Greg Schneider; and a sister, Virginia “Jeanie” Shelley.
